Finding the odd one out

Step 1 : Look out for common things

Step 2 : Find a pattern in the similarities

Step 3 : Which one is different and why ? Cross out the similar ones.

Step 4 : Mark the answer .

 What comes next

Step 1 : Look at the changes / similarities between each diagram

Step 2 : Look for a pattern in the changes

Step 3 : Do the different changes one at a time.

Step 4 : Look out for the right option

Analogy/Matching pair

Step 1 : Look carefully at the first pair of shapes. How would you describe them ?

Step 2 : How are the two shapes connected ?

Step 3 : Match the second pair in the same way as in step 2.

Step 4 : Select the right option
